Java中从文件路径字符串中提取文件扩展名3种方法
💡
原文中文,约4700字,阅读约需12分钟。
📝
内容提要
本文介绍了在Java中从文件路径中提取文件扩展名的三种方法。第一种方法使用getFileExtension函数,利用lastIndexOf方法查找文件路径中最后一个点字符,然后提取点后的子字符串作为文件扩展名。第二种方法使用File类的getName方法获取文件名,再利用lastIndexOf方法提取文件扩展名。第三种方法使用Path类的getFileName方法获取文件名,再利用lastIndexOf方法提取文件扩展名。这些方法可以有效地提取文件扩展名,并处理无扩展名的情况。
🎯
关键要点
- 在Java中,提取文件扩展名对于文件操作至关重要。
- 第一种方法使用getFileExtension函数,通过lastIndexOf查找最后一个点字符提取扩展名。
- 第二种方法利用File类的getName方法获取文件名,再通过lastIndexOf提取扩展名。
- 第三种方法使用Path类的getFileName方法获取文件名,并利用lastIndexOf提取扩展名。
- 所有方法都能有效处理无扩展名的情况,返回适当的消息。
➡️